With its low-mount design, the entire unit becomes subtly and neatly hidden behind your front fender - making it a fantastic choice for stripped-down, minimalistic builds.Capacities from my '07 service manual. Engine/with filter 4 qts. ( I like 3.5) Trans. 32 oz. Primary 38 wet (45 if you have removed the primary cover). The engine oil drain is the 3/4" hex plug in the center of the pan. The trans. oil drain is next to the right frame rail. The primary drain plug is under the derby cover.When Harley-Davidson released its twin cam V-twin motor in 1999, it represented a huge leap forward for the company. (292. ...The Twin Cam 96 is equipped with a newly designed oil pump assembly that provides 10-percent more flow and 23-percent more scavenging capacity than the Twin Cam 88. An integrated oil cooler adapter also improves performance of the oil pump. Oil capacity is 3-quarts.Here is an epsiode about how I got to play around with my friend David's Harley Davidson Deuce.
